航天用钛合金及其精密成形技术研究进展

摘    要:对航天领域用钛合金材料及其精密成形技术(精密铸造、精密锻造、超塑成形、旋压成形、粉末冶金成形)的国内外研究进展和应用现状进行了较系统的概述。最后基于我国航天工业发展的实际需求,对钛合金材料及其精密成形技术的未来发展趋势进行了展望与总结。

关 键 词:航天工业  钛合金  精密成形  应用现状  发展趋势

Research Progresses of Titanium Alloys and Relevant Precision Forming Technology for the Aerospace Industry

Abstract:The research and application of titanium alloys and its precision forming technologies,including precision casting, precision forging,superplastic forming,spinning forming and powder metallurgy,are reported systematically.Finally,based on the actual requirements of aerospace industry in china,the development trend of titanium alloys and relevant precision forming technologies are summarized and forecasted.
Keywords:Aerospace industry  Titanium alloy  Precision forming technology  Application situation  Development trend
